www.wichitahispanicchamber.orgThe Wichita Hispanic Chamber of Commerce, Inc., (WHCC) is a volunteer membership driven organization comprised of individuals, small business owners, corporate representatives and associates representing various non-profit organizations. In March of 2002, Hispanic business leaders gathered and created the Wichita Hispanic Chamber of Commerce (WHCC). These Hispanic business leaders envisioned the need for an organization to represent their interests and meet the needs of the Hispanic business community. The WHCC was incorporated later that year, creating a coherent and strong organization within the Wichita Hispanic business community. WHCC was incorporated with the Kansas Secretary of State’s office in April 2002 and was established in June 2002 as Wichita's first minority Chamber of Commerce.
